What is the cost of treadmills?

Treadmills can be a great option to keep fit at home, and are often cheaper than joining a gym. However, the price a treadmill will cost you is contingent on the features you want it to include. You'll need to decide if you want a motorised treadmill or a manual one. You'll also have to decide how fast you'd like it to travel. The majority of people will discover that a maximum speed of 20 kph is enough however some runners may require more than this. You'll also need to think about whether you want an incline feature. Incline features can make your workouts more difficult and will help you get more results.

The build quality of the treadmill can also impact the price. Lower-end treadmills are typically less expensive and more likely to require repairs or even break down. If you plan to use the treadmill frequently, it's worth spending more for an item that is constructed to last.

The motor size and specifications will also impact the price of the treadmill. You'll want to make sure that the treadmill is equipped with 'continuous duty horsepower' (not peak horsepower, which can be misleading). Continuous duty horsepower is the amount of power the motor will continue to produce throughout normal usage. This is more important than peak' horsepower, which is often advertised.

In addition to this, you'll want to consider the console and if it will be simple to use. If you're purchasing the treadmill at a retail store it's a good idea to ask the salesperson to demonstrate how it works. This will give you an idea of what you can expect when you begin using the treadmill frequently.

Are treadmills easy to maintain?

The short answer is yes, but the more important one is that you'll have to follow the guidelines and procedures in the user manual for your treadmill. It is important to clean and dry the treadmill after each use. It is also important to adhere to other maintenance requirements. This will ensure that your treadmill is in good condition and will prevent any injuries.

The most important thing to keep in mind when using a treadmill for home is to pay attention and be aware of your body. If you feel discomfort or pain during your workout, it is likely an indication that you are pushing yourself too hard and should slow down.

Treadmills are made up of many moving parts that wear out with time. It is essential to inspect and tighten all bolts, screws and nuts regularly. It is also recommended to replace any damaged screws or bolts as soon as possible, since these can affect the overall performance of your treadmill.

Lubricating the treadmill belt is another vital aspect of maintaining. You should do this at least once every year, at the very minimum, but some experts suggest performing it more often. Apply the lubricant underneath the belt, not on top. This will prevent the treadmill belt from wearing out prematurely.

In the end, it is essential to vacuum your treadmill on a regular basis. This will keep the treadmill free of dirt, dust, and hair that can block the motor and cause it to wear out faster. Install a surge protector on top of your treadmill to safeguard it against surges of power.
